Roof flashing installation services involve the placement of specialized metal or flexible materials around key areas of a roof to prevent water intrusion. These materials are installed at joints, seams, and penetrations such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and roof edges. Proper installation ensures that water is directed away from vulnerable spots, reducing the risk of leaks and structural damage. Skilled contractors evaluate the existing roofing system to identify potential problem areas and apply flashing with precision to create a watertight seal that withstands weather elements over time.
One of the primary issues that roof flashing services address is water infiltration. When flashing is improperly installed or deteriorates over time, it can lead to leaks that damage the interior of a property, promote mold growth, and weaken the roof’s structural integrity. Additionally, flashing helps prevent damage caused by wind-driven rain, ice dams, and snow buildup. Regular inspections and timely repairs or replacements of flashing components can extend the lifespan of a roof and protect the underlying structure from costly repairs.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for roof flashing installation typically ranges from $5 to $15 per linear foot, depending on the type of metal used, such as aluminum or copper. Example costs for a standard 30-foot section may be between $150 and $450.
Labor Expenses - Labor charges for installing roof flashing can vary from $50 to $100 per hour, with total costs often falling between $200 and $600 for an average roof. The complexity of the roof and accessibility influence the overall labor costs.
Project Size - Small repair projects may cost around $100 to $300, while full roof flashing replacements can range from $500 to over $1,500. Larger or more intricate installations tend to increase the total cost significantly.
Additional Factors - Costs may fluctuate based on roof pitch, accessibility, and the need for additional repairs. These variables can cause total expenses to vary, with some projects exceeding typical estimates. Local pros can provide tailored quotes based on specific requ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ing installation? Roof flashing installation involves adding metal or other waterproof materials around roof joints, chimneys, vents, and other areas to prevent water infiltration and protect the roof structure.
Why is proper roof flashing installation important? Proper installation ensures that water is directed away from v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of leaks, water damage, and structural issues over time.
How do I find local pros for roof flashing installation? Contact local roofing contractors or service providers who specialize in roof repairs and installations to get assistance with flashing services.
What materials are commonly used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for their durability and weather resistance.
How often should roof flashing be inspected or replaced? It’s recommended to have flashing inspected regularly, especially after severe weather, and replaced if damaged or deteriorated to maintain roof integrity.
